Blueprint Vibe Coding Workflow
Traditional Approach:
- 1. Open Blueprint editor
- 2. Manually add event nodes
- 3. Configure node parameters
- 4. Connect pins manually
- 5. Compile and test
- 6. Repeat for each component
Vibe Coding:
- 1. "Create input handler Blueprint"
- 2. AI generates complete structure
- 3. Instant compilation and validation
- 4. Ready for immediate testing
- ⚡ 80% time saved
